Jad Haber Recognised at NSW Parliament for Transforming Aged and Disability Care
SYDNEY, NSW — 15 May 2025
In a powerful display of recognition for compassionate leadership, Jad Haber, Our Founder and CEO of My Guardian, was officially honoured at the NSW Parliament House for his extraordinary contributions to the aged and disability care sector across New South Wales.
The community recognition was presented by the NSW Premier Hon. Chris Minns MP, and Ms. Kylie Wilkinson MP, and also in attendance were Hon. Jihad Dib, Minister for Youth Justice of NSW and Hon. Greg Piper MP, Speaker of the NSW Legislative Assembly, Hon. Janelle Saffin MP, Minister of Small Businesses, applauding Jad’s unwavering service to thousands of individuals who rely on care services.




A Pillar in Aged and Disability Care
Jad’s leadership has seen My Guardian grow into one of NSW’s most trusted home care providers, supporting over 2,500 families and employing more than 550 professionals across its aged and disability care services.
My Guardian’s services range from home care packages, complex nursing care, and daily living assistance, to high-support NDIS disability services. These offerings are delivered in over 80 languages, with a strong focus on inclusivity and cultural awareness.
